Ayya Vaikundar (Tamil: அய்யா வைகுண்டர்), according to Akilattirattu Ammanai, a scripture of the Ayyavazhi, was a Manu (father, sovereign) avatar (the incarnation of a deity) of Narayana.
According to Ayyavazhi legends Ayya Vaikundar was not merely a human, not merely Narayana, and not merely the Ultimate Soul, but he was a human and he was the Ultimate Soul and he was Narayana.

This story of faith has woven together the historical facts about Ayya Vaikundar and his activities with reinterpretations of episodes from the Hindu Puranas (mythologies) and Itihasas (epics).
As soon as Ayya Vaikundar died, the tied-up palm leaf manuscript, which was until then not opened was unfolded.
Akilam is in two parts; the first is an account of the ages preceding that of the present age, the Kali Yukam, and the second is an account of the activities of Ayya Vaikundar leading up to his attaining Vaikundam.

This is a Ayyavazhi holy cite from the event that Ayya Vaikundar conducted the Thuvayal-Thavasu to train the devotees to be strict vegetarians, to eat only once a day (raw rice and green gram), to wash clothes three time a day and lead a holy life.
Two processions, one from Tiruchendur, connected with the incarnation of Vaikundar, and another from Thiruvananthapuram, noting the relese of Vaikundar unifies at Nagercoil and proceed towards Swamithoppe, the geographical focus point of Ayyavazhi.
